Personalized Communication Skills for Agentic Recommender Systems

基于大语言模型的用户代理在推荐前通过模拟反馈评估候选项目,但现有方法通常仅依赖有限的个人历史,易导致视角狭窄:从局部不完整视图判断,忽略重要偏好特征,从而产生偏差。为缓解此问题,引入其他用户的顾问代理提供互补信息是自然方案。然而,通用沟通机制不足,不同用户决策状态需不同形式的外部建议。为此,本文提出AgentCom,一种面向智能推荐系统的个性化沟通技能框架。AgentCom将可复用的沟通技能组织为共享的“为何—何事—如何—何人”技能库:为何识别决策缺陷,何事定义信息任务,如何确定顾问交互协议,何人检索能执行该协议的顾问。为实现在使用时的个性化与随时间的自适应,AgentCom引入两种互补机制:个性化技能路由,动态构建适合用户与上下文的沟通路径;失败驱动的技能演化,从沟通失败案例中学习,持续丰富共享技能库。实验表明,AgentCom在传统、社交及智能推荐系统中均持续提升推荐性能。

Agentic recommender systems increasingly employ large language model-based UserAgents to evaluate candidate items through simulated feedback before recommendations are delivered. However, existing UserAgents typically reason in isolation based on limited personal histories, which may lead to perspective narrowing: the agent evaluates candidates from a local and incomplete view, overlooks relevant preference facets, and consequently produces inaccurate judgments. A natural way to alleviate this problem is to introduce other users as advisor agents, whose diverse histories provide complementary evidence that helps the target user reconsider overlooked preference signals. Nevertheless, a generic user-advisor communication process is insufficient, as different user decision states require different forms of external advice. Based on this insight, we propose AgentCom, a personalized communication skill framework for agentic recommender systems. AgentCom organizes reusable communication skills into a shared why--what--how--who skill bank: why identifies the decision deficiency that necessitates communication, what specifies the information task, how determines the advisor interaction protocol, and who retrieves advisors capable of executing that protocol. To make the shared skill bank personalized at use time and adaptive over time, AgentCom introduces two complementary mechanisms: personalized skill routing and failure-driven skill evolution. Personalized skill routing constructs a communication path by sequentially selecting suitable skills for each user and recommendation context. Failure-driven skill evolution learns from unsuccessful communication cases and enriches the shared bank with reusable skills that address previously uncovered communication needs. Experiments show that AgentCom consistently improves recommendation performance across traditional, social, and agentic recommenders.
